Impact
The work helped transform Gardyn's marketing from product communication into customer education.
Results included:
✓ +51% Blog Traffic
✓ +19% Organic Search Traffic
✓ +10% Time on Page
✓ Successful Product Launches
✓ Stronger Engagement

Brand Strategy + Creative Direction
Gardyn wasn't simply introducing a product; it was introducing a new relationship with food.
Partnering closely with the Creative Director, I helped establish a clean, modern visual identity that softened and humanized the technology, positioning Gardyn as both innovative and deeply connected to health, nature, and everyday life. The brand balanced scientific credibility with warmth, making a complex product feel approachable and aspirational.
I directed photoshoots, video production, and external creative partners to ensure the visual system remained consistent across every customer touchpoint.
